Police arrest another suspect in Mars case

PHILIPSBURG--The Detective Department made another arrest on Wednesday in connection with the Mars investigation into the disappearance of Luis David “Blanco” Sarante-Diaz and Erwin Rosario “Eggy” Contreras.

The two men were last seen on Monday, December 5, 2016, after they entered a hotel room at Simpson Bay Resort and Marina.

The police issued a press release to the local newspapers and on social media on Wednesday in search of an old model green Dodge Caravan last seen on the Simpson Bay Resort and Marina premises on the same date the two men went missing and was most probably used in their disappearance, according to police.

As the investigation continued, a man M.A.W. was arrested as a suspect in this case. The old Dodge Caravan was located and confiscated for further investigation. The suspect remains in restricted custody for questioning in this investigation.
